One of the key aspects of sustainable Supply Chain management in hospitals is reducing waste. By minimizing waste generation, hospitals can lower disposal costs, decrease their environmental footprint, and improve their overall efficiency. Some best practices for reducing waste in hospital Supply Chain management include:

  1. Implementing just-in-time inventory management to reduce excess inventory and minimize waste
  2. Partnering with suppliers who offer take-back programs for unused or expired supplies
  3. Implementing recycling programs for materials such as cardboard, paper, and plastics
  4. Auditing waste generation and disposal practices to identify areas for improvement

Another important aspect of sustainable Supply Chain management in hospitals is increasing energy efficiency. Hospitals are one of the largest energy consumers among commercial buildings, and improving energy efficiency can lead to significant cost savings and environmental benefits. Some best practices for increasing energy efficiency in hospital Supply Chain management include:

  1. Switching to energy-efficient lighting systems and equipment
  2. Installing smart building automation systems to optimize energy usage
  3. Implementing energy management programs to track and reduce energy consumption
  4. Using renewable energy sources such as solar panels or geothermal heating and cooling systems

In addition to reducing waste and increasing energy efficiency, hospitals can also promote sustainability by choosing environmentally friendly suppliers. By working with suppliers who prioritize sustainability and ethical business practices, hospitals can ensure that the products they purchase are responsibly sourced and manufactured. Some best practices for choosing environmentally friendly suppliers in hospital Supply Chain management include:

  1. Conducting supplier sustainability assessments to evaluate their environmental and social performance
  2. Looking for certifications such as Green Seal or Forest Stewardship Council (FSC) for environmentally friendly products
  3. Establishing supplier code of conduct that outlines expectations for sustainable practices
  4. Collaborating with suppliers to develop sustainable product alternatives and packaging solutions
